Fire Engulfs Vacant House on Phillip Street in Raymond Terrace
Fire Engulfs Vacant House in Raymond Terrace

A fire has engulfed a vacant house on Phillip Street in Raymond Terrace, prompting a swift response from emergency services. The blaze, which broke out in the early hours of the morning, caused extensive damage to the property before firefighters managed to bring it under control.

Firefighters Respond to Blaze

Fire and Rescue NSW crews were called to the scene at around 3:30 AM after reports of flames coming from the unoccupied residence. Upon arrival, firefighters found the house well alight and worked quickly to prevent the fire from spreading to neighboring properties.

Containment Efforts

Multiple fire units from surrounding stations were dispatched to assist in containing the blaze. Using aerial appliances and ground-based hoses, firefighters managed to bring the fire under control within an hour. There were no injuries reported, as the house was vacant at the time of the incident.

The cause of the fire is currently under investigation by NSW Police and Fire and Rescue NSW fire investigators. Early indications suggest the fire may have started in the rear of the property, but a thorough examination is required to determine the exact origin.

Local residents reported hearing explosions and seeing thick black smoke billowing from the house. One neighbor, who wished to remain anonymous, said, "It was terrifying. The flames were so high, and we were worried it would spread to our homes."

Damage Assessment

The property has sustained significant structural damage, with the roof partially collapsed and the interior completely gutted. Firefighters remained on site for several hours to extinguish hot spots and ensure the fire was fully out.

Police have cordoned off the area as investigations continue. Anyone with information about the fire is urged to contact Crime Stoppers on 1800 333 000.
